 Lillian Gallant, a student at Kittatinny Regional High School, has been selected as the school’s Daughters of the American Revolution Good Citizenship Award nominee.
A history enthusiast with top marks in her AP History course, Gallant exemplifies the values of dependability, service, leadership and patriotism.
The Daughters of the American Revolution established the award and essay contest in 1934 to encourage and reward good citizenship. Gallant now has the option to continue in the DAR Scholarship essay contest, with winners chosen at the chapter, state, division and national levels.
